I assemble forms at the top of the hole for the septic tank to pour a level surface for the blocks

-

With the blocks laid, a dividing wall is built inside, the inside is browned and we prepare to pour the top

-

The foundation for the deck is laid and Frederick comes to lay more blocks. (he is quicker than me!)

-

I have trouble keeping up with the morter mixes

but soon we are ready to pour the columns

-

Another mason, Serge, comes to finish off the browning and the top. The septic top makes a good work platform

-

and the cistern makes a lovely deck...but I have to start browning the kitchen

-

I need a nice sloppy mix and slap it on

-

and smooth off with a rubber trowel
